What are the key skills and qualifications needed to thrive as a remote avionics systems engineer, and why are they important?

To thrive as a Remote Avionics Systems Engineer, you need a solid background in electrical engineering, avionics integration, and systems analysis, typically supported by a relevant engineering degree and, ideally, industry certifications like DO-178C or DO-254. Familiarity with avionics design tools (such as MATLAB/Simulink, LabVIEW), FAA regulations, and software/hardware testing platforms is essential. Strong problem-solving abilities, attention to detail, and effective remote communication skills set outstanding professionals apart in this field. These competencies are critical for ensuring the safety, reliability, and compliance of complex avionics systems, especially when collaborating virtually with multidisciplinary teams.

What is a remote avionics systems engineer?

A Remote Avionics Systems Engineer is a professional who designs, develops, tests, and maintains electronic systems used in aircraft and spacecraft, such as navigation, communication, and control systems, while working from a remote location. They collaborate with other engineers and technical teams using online tools to ensure avionics systems meet safety and performance standards. This role often involves troubleshooting issues, integrating new technologies, and ensuring compliance with industry regulations, all accomplished without being physically present at the manufacturing or testing site.

Job description

Position Overview
We are seeking a highly accomplished, technical Principal Power Systems Engineer with a minimum of 10 years of progressive experience in complex industrial power systems and/or utility-scale renewable generation infrastructure. This is a fully remote role designed for an independent, elite technical authority who can drive high-level engineering decisions from anywhere in the country, with minimal travel (approximately 10%) reserved only for critical project milestones.
In this role, you will serve as the final technical authority and engineer in responsible charge for comprehensive power systems analysis, protective relaying design, and infrastructure specification. The ideal candidate brings deep technical expertise in low-voltage (LV) and medium-voltage (MV) switchgear configurations, advanced power system modeling, and complex overcurrent and differential protective coordination schemes.
Pay: $140,000 - $ 165,000
The pay listed is the salary range for this position. Any specific offer will vary based on the successful applicant’s education, experience, skills, abilities, geographic location, and alignment with market data.
Required Qualifications
  • Education: Bachelor of Science in Electrical Engineering (BSEE) from an ABET-accredited institution. A Master’s degree with a power systems focus is a plus.
  • Experience: 10+ years of direct, hands-on experience performing power systems engineering for heavy industrial facilities or utility-scale renewable energy installations.
  • Licensure: Active Professional Engineer (P.E.) license in good standing. Ability to secure multi-state licensure via NCEES comity is highly preferred.
  • Software Proficiency: Power user capabilities in SKM Power*Tools and/or ETAP. Proficiency with AutoCAD for remote collaboration, review, and development of single-lines, three-lines, and physical layouts.
  • Technical Mastery:
    • Deep understanding of MV/LV switchgear, circuit breaker ratings, bus bar designs, and instrument transformer scaling (CT/PT metrics).
    • Comprehensive grasp of selective coordination principles, time-current curves (TCCs), cable damage curves, and transformer damage curves.
    • Familiarity with utility interconnection handbooks and industrial codes (NEC/NFPA 70, NFPA 70E, IEEE Color Books series, NESC).
  • Remote Work Capabilities: Self-motivated and highly organized. Proven ability to work independently, manage deliverables across multiple time zones, and maintain strong communication using digital collaboration tools (Teams, Slack, etc.).

Key Responsibilities
  • Power System Modeling & Analysis: Lead and execute advanced power system studies—including short-circuit, load flow, motor starting, transient stability, and arc flash hazard evaluations—utilizing industry-standard analytical software (e.g., SKM Power*Tools, ETAP) in a remote collaborative environment.
  • Protection & Coordination Design: Design, model, and calculate settings for complex selective protective coordination and equipment protection schemes. Formulate and implement settings for modern microprocessor-based relays, ensuring proper handling of ungrounded delta configurations (overvoltage detection), impedance-grounded, and solidly grounded systems.
  • Equipment Specification & Engineering: Author detailed technical procurement specifications and single-line/three-line drawings for LV/MV switchgear, power transformers, motor control centers (MCCs), and utility interconnect equipment. Review and approve vendor drawings, submittals, and factory acceptance testing (FAT) protocols.
  • Renewables & Industrial Integration: Lead electrical engineering design strategies for integrating utility-scale renewables (Solar PV, BESS, microgrids) or major industrial infrastructure. Navigate interconnect requirements, utility regulations, and multi-breaker protection challenges (e.g., complex lockout/86 relay topology).
  • Technical Authority & Mentorship: Act as the primary corporate engineering authority during project inception, feasibility studies, and detailed design phases. Provide remote mentorship to mid-level and junior electrical engineers, refining engineering standards and design templates across the department.
  • Focused Site Support (Up to 10% Travel): Travel occasionally to participate in critical face-to-face milestones, such as major equipment Factory Acceptance Testing (FAT), critical site commissioning, or essential physical field validations.
